Imphal, November 12 2013:
In exercise of IMC Cleanliness and Sanitation Bye-laws 2011, the Imphal Municipal Council (IMC) has announced to impose penalties against any person who litters public road or places, sticks posters or banners or hoardings.
Meanwhile, the IMC has informed all concerned Govt depts, general public, NGOs that any person who encroached the road side of NHs, State Highways and other public roads within the jurisdiction of the IMC by stacking construction materials/debris or by projection or by obstruction or by depositing movable properties to remove the same within two days.
